Even though my 3d echo reports are normal feeling heavy in centre of chest is less vitamin d12 the culprit.

Dear Lybrateuser, - The heaviness in centre of chest could be due to acidity or GERD - avoid spicy, fried & junk food - have 4-5 small meals rather than three large meals, chew your food well, do not skip meals, have meals on time, do not lye down for atleast an hour after meals, have dinner 2-3 hrs before bedtime, raise the pillow end by 4-5 inches for proper digestion, take a walk after meals - have 8-10 glasses of water per day - do regular exercise like walking, jogging for 20-30 min, also do yoga, deep breathing for 5-10 min daily.
